Why These Are the Top Ford Repair Auto Repair Shops in Salisbury

** The Ford repair market directly in Salisbury is limited to general auto repair shops capable of handling basic maintenance and common issues. For the specialized services requested (EcoBoost, SYNC, Diesel, Performance), residents must travel to Moberly or Columbia. This is a typical pattern for rural Missouri communities. **Competition Level:** Moderate in Moberly, high in Columbia. The quality of service is generally very good, with several well-established, reputable providers. **Average Quality:** The dealerships (Macon Ford, Columbia Ford) offer the highest level of factory-specific technical expertise and equipment. Top-tier independents like B & B Automotive offer comparable mechanical expertise with a more personalized service approach. **Typical Pricing:** Dealership labor rates are premium, typically 15-30% higher than independent shops. Columbia's rates may be slightly higher than Moberly's due to its larger market. For complex, computer-dependent repairs, the dealership's specialized capability often justifies the cost. For core mechanical work (turbo replacement, transmission rebuild), a reputable independent often provides the best value.

What are the most common Ford repair issues you see for vehicles driven on Salisbury and Chariton County roads?

Given the mix of rural gravel roads and highway driving common here, we frequently address suspension components like shocks and struts, as well as wheel alignments on Ford trucks and SUVs. Issues with 4WD systems in models like the F-150 or Explorer are also common, especially after navigating muddy fields or rough terrain.

When should I seek immediate service for my Ford in Salisbury versus waiting for a scheduled appointment?

Seek immediate service for warning lights like the check engine light flashing, overheating (especially critical during Missouri summers), or strange noises from brakes or steering. For less urgent issues like minor vibrations or scheduled maintenance, it's fine to book an appointment with a local shop.

What local factors in Salisbury should I consider for maintaining my Ford?

Salisbury's seasonal extremes—hot summers and cold, salty winters—mean you should pay extra attention to your cooling system and battery health. Furthermore, frequent travel on gravel or chip-seal roads around Chariton County necessitates more regular checks of tire tread, windshield integrity, and undercarriage cleanliness to prevent accelerated wear.
